GE HealthCare Leads in AI Devices with 100 FDA Approvals for 4th Year

GE HealthCare Tops FDA List for AI Medical Devices, Surpassing 100 Authorizations in Drive Toward Precision Care

GE HealthCare has solidified its position as a global leader in AI-enabled medical technology by topping the U.S. Food and Drug Administration’s (FDA) list of AI-enabled medical device authorizations for the fourth consecutive year. With 100 FDA-listed authorizations as of 2025, the company continues to demonstrate its aggressive investment in innovation and its commitment to transforming healthcare delivery through artificial intelligence.

This significant milestone is not just a testament to GE HealthCare’s technological leadership but also a reflection of its sustained investment in research and development (R&D) aimed at advancing precision care. The company’s robust pipeline of AI-enhanced smart devices, software, and cloud-based platforms plays a pivotal role in improving healthcare outcomes, streamlining the work of clinical teams, and driving efficiency across the care continuum.

Strong Presence in FDA’s AI Device Listings

The FDA’s publicly available webpage, Artificial Intelligence-Enabled Medical Devices, provides transparency into device authorizations granted via 510(k) clearances, De Novo requests, or Premarket Approvals (PMA). With 100 device authorizations to date, GE HealthCare’s technologies span various imaging modalities and critical care pathways, including oncology, cardiology, and neurology.

These authorizations represent more than regulatory success—they reflect real-world impact and address customer demand, supporting GE HealthCare’s broader commercial growth. With a target of surpassing 200 FDA authorizations in the coming years, the company is poised to expand its market footprint even further.

AI-Powered Technologies Transforming Care

GE HealthCare’s portfolio of FDA-authorized AI-enabled technologies demonstrates the company’s ability to translate complex innovation into practical clinical tools. Among the standout solutions:

  • AI-Based Auto Positioning: Leveraging deep learning, this technology automatically detects anatomical landmarks for precise patient orientation in CT and PET/CT scanners, such as the Revolution Apex and Omni Legend systems. It simplifies positioning to a single click, significantly speeding up the scanning process and reducing technologist workload.
  • AIR™ Recon DL: A cutting-edge deep learning algorithm for MRI image reconstruction, AIR™ Recon DL enables clearer images with fewer artifacts and faster scan times—up to 50% quicker. Since its launch in 2020, over 50 million patients have benefited from this innovation, showcasing its wide-scale adoption and clinical value.
  • LOGIQ™ Series Ultrasound Systems: This AI-powered suite of ultrasound tools enhances scanning speed, accuracy, and diagnostic confidence. With features like intelligent anatomy recognition, the LOGIQ Series provides automated, reproducible measurements for a range of clinical conditions—streamlining workflows and improving patient care.
  • Precision DL: This AI-driven image processing technology is available on the Omni Legend PET/CT platform. It offers image quality enhancements typically associated with expensive hardware-based Time-of-Flight (ToF) solutions but without sacrificing sensitivity. Benefits include improved contrast-to-noise ratios, better quantitative accuracy, and enhanced lesion detectability.
  • Venue Family Ultrasound with Caption Guidance™: Designed to democratize ultrasound usage, this AI software offers real-time, step-by-step guidance that enables even inexperienced operators to acquire diagnostic-quality cardiac images. This capability is especially valuable in emergency settings and remote care environments.
Advancing Healthcare from Devices to Systems

As GE HealthCare advances its transformation from an imaging company to a holistic healthcare solutions provider, these AI innovations represent only part of the broader vision. “We’re accelerating the pace of innovation to meet the urgency of today’s healthcare challenges,” Kass-Hout noted. “Reaching this milestone is also an important step along our journey of evolving from an imaging company to a healthcare solutions provider.”

The company’s evolving strategy focuses not only on individual devices but also on integrated, cloud-connected ecosystems that enable seamless workflows, cross-disciplinary collaboration, and smarter clinical decision-making. GE HealthCare is actively working with leading academic institutions, hospitals, and technology partners to accelerate the development and deployment of cutting-edge AI solutions.
